Contact Center Agent (Hotel Reservations & Sales), Remote Colombia

HBX Group
Posted 5 hours ago
🇨🇴Colombia🏠Remote📁Customer Support
Is this job info correct?

About Us


Thinkin is a Roiback company, part of HBX Group, one of the world’s leading B2B travel technology ecosystems. We combine technology, data, and expertise to deliver innovative solutions that help travel businesses succeed.


Job Summary


We are seeking a customer-focused and sales-driven Contact Center Agent to join our hospitality team. In this role, you will handle inbound customer interactions across phone, email, and digital channels, providing exceptional service while maximizing hotel reservation sales opportunities.

The ideal candidate will excel at identifying guest needs, promoting hotel products and services, and delivering a seamless customer experience that enhances brand loyalty and revenue growth.


Job Responsibilities


  • Manage a high volume of inbound customer calls in a professional, timely, and courteous manner.
  • Identify customer needs by gathering relevant information, clarifying stay requirements, and providing tailored recommendations and solutions.
  • Drive reservation sales through effective upselling and cross-selling of hotel products, services, room categories, and packages.
  • Achieve individual and team sales, quality, and performance targets while maintaining exceptional customer satisfaction.
  • Provide accurate and up-to-date information regarding hotel offerings, amenities, policies, pricing, and promotions.
  • Represent and protect the hotel brand by delivering consistent, high-quality customer interactions.
  • Follow established contact center procedures, scripts, training guidelines, and quality standards.
  • Accurately document customer interactions, reservations, inquiries, and follow-up actions within CRM and booking systems.
  • Respond to email inquiries and assist with multi-channel customer communications, including voice, chat, and ticketing platforms.
  • Escalate or route calls and inquiries to appropriate departments when necessary.
  • Identify and report system, booking engine, telephony, or product-related issues to the relevant support teams.


Required Skills & Experience

Core Skills

  • Strong sales acumen with proven negotiation, persuasion, and relationship-building skills.
  • Goal-oriented mindset with the ability to consistently achieve or exceed sales and performance targets.
  • Ability to quickly assess traveler preferences, accommodation requirements, and budget considerations to recommend suitable products and services.
  • Skilled at addressing customer objections related to pricing, room types, hotel policies, and availability through value-focused selling techniques.
  • Strong customer service orientation with empathy and the ability to adapt communication styles to different customer profiles.
  • Excellent multitasking, problem-solving, and time-management abilities in a fast-paced environment.
  • Ability to prioritize competing tasks while maintaining attention to detail and service quality.
  • Strong listening skills and the ability to maintain engaging conversations while accurately documenting customer information.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ills with a professional and brand-aligned customer approach.
  • Advanced-level proficiency or C1/C2 fluency in at least two business languages.


Technical Skills

  • Experience using Customer Relationship Management (CRM) systems and customer interaction platforms.
  • Proficiency with call handling, call logging, and contact center software tools.
  • Ability to quickly learn and efficiently navigate hotel reservation systems and booking engines.
  • Strong working knowledge of Google Workspace (Gmail, Drive, Docs, Sheets) and Microsoft Office Suite (Excel, Word, Outlook).
  • Experience managing multiple systems, screens, and communication channels simultaneously while maintaining data accuracy.
  • Ability to handle voice, email, live chat, and ticketing workflows effectively.
  • Basic troubleshooting skills for telephony and system connectivity issues, with the ability to identify and escalate technical problems appropriately.


Highly considered qualifications

  • Previous experience in a contact center, reservations, hospitality, hotel sales, or customer service environment.
  • Experience meeting sales quotas, conversion goals, or revenue targets.
  • Knowledge of hospitality industry standards, hotel operations, and guest service best practices.
  • Familiarity with reservation management systems and hotel booking platforms.
